Re: Bibliography format problem, Please help !!!!!!!!!!

2008-09-30 Thread Charles de Miramon
rohitthakkar wrote: Kindly suggest the Change at the earliest. You will have to change the unsrt.bst. You must create a macro that insert a carriage return (\\) after outputting author. Bibtex files are not easy to hack, the best guide is Tame the Beast from Nicolas Markey

Re: URGENT: Please help! -- Undefined control sequence

2008-04-28 Thread rgheck
Desilets, Alain wrote: Thx for answering! It seems like you must be using the wrong document class. The \conferenceinfo command isn't standard LaTeX but will be defined by some document class. Probably this setting got changed. So what do you have under DoucumentSettingsDocument Class?
